Synopsis for Supergirl Season 3 Episode 4 – ‘The Faithful’

October 13, 2017 by Amie Cranswick

A synopsis has arrived online for the fourth episode of Supergirl season 3, entitled ‘The Faithful’; check it out below courtesy of The CW…

CHAD LOWE GUEST STARS — Kara (Melissa Benoist) investigates a secretive new group whose leader, Thomas Coville (guest star Chad Lowe), has a mysterious connection to Supergirl. Meanwhile, Samantha (Odette Annable) feels like she’s letting Ruby (guest star Emma Tremblay) down, and J’onn (David Harewood) confesses an old secret.
